Output 40358d0a8044ddc31a278be3da1061a48cd2905e384085088a20950c77af3afe:1

value
5717402
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 deefeba2861f4e4d20f4463a91254ba298cd77da OP_EQUALVERIFY OP_CHECKSIG
address
1MKnRYyp3mUFq3SVh6ufduS8FmnxuFyfnE
transaction
40358d0a8044ddc31a278be3da1061a48cd2905e384085088a20950c77af3afe
spent
true